WordWrap Property (RichTextCellType)

FarPoint.Win.Spread Assembly > FarPoint.Win.Spread.CellType Namespace > RichTextCellType Class : WordWrap Property
Gets or sets whether text that is too long to fit in the cell wraps to additional lines.
Public Property WordWrap As Boolean
Dim instance As RichTextCellType
Dim value As Boolean
instance.WordWrap = value
value = instance.WordWrap
public bool WordWrap {get; set;}

Property Value

Boolean: true to allow words to wrap to multiple lines; false otherwise

When the font is italic, the size calculation may not be accurate (because of the underlying .NET framework). The line wrapping that occurs based on the WordWrap property setting and the adjusting that occurs when the user double-clicks the header edge may not adjust properly.

If the WordWrap property is set to true, the row height returned by the GetPreferredRowHeight might be larger than what is necessary to display the entire cell if the last character on a wrapped line is on the border.

This example causes a hard return in the cell when the width is adjusted.
FarPoint.Win.Spread.CellType.RichTextCellType rtb;

private void Form1Load(object sender, System.EventArgs e)
      rtb = new FarPoint.Win.Spread.CellType.RichTextCellType();
      fpSpread1.ActiveSheet.Cells[0, 0].CellType = rtb;
      System.IO.StreamReader file = new System.IO.StreamReader(Application.StartupPath + "\\test.rtf");
      string words = file.ReadToEnd();
      fpSpread1.ActiveSheet.Cells[0, 0].Value = words;
      rtb.Multiline = true;
      rtb.WordWrap = true;
Dim rtb As New FarPoint.Win.Spread.CellType.RichTextCellType

Private Sub Form1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load
      Dim file As New System.IO.StreamReader(Application.StartupPath & "\test1.rtf")
      Dim words As String = file.ReadToEnd()
      rtb.ScrollBars = RichTextBoxScrollBars.ForcedVertical
      FpSpread1.ActiveSheet.Cells(0, 0).Value = words
      rtb.Multiline = True
      rtb.WordWrap = True
End Sub
